Tecnología

Inicio

Cómo dominar Oracle SQL

Cómo dominar Oracle SQL


El dominio de Oracle SQL sí presenta una curva de aprendizaje, que es mucho tiempo y, posiblemente, tensa sus nervios para el principiante. Sin embargo, una vez que han apuntado a la habilidad de implementar aplicaciones de Oracle SQL, que se cree capaz de aplicar sus conocimientos a los problemas de la vida real. El compromiso con esta tarea requiere que se concentre en las prácticas, las mejores prácticas y técnicas de expertos de SQL específicas de Oracle.

Instrucciones

1 Utilizar y aprender la sintaxis SQL simple. La instrucción de consulta permite la recuperación de filas almacenadas en la tabla de base de datos. Los estados Fecha Lenguaje de manipulación (DML) le permiten modificar el contenido de una tabla dentro de una base de datos. Cuando se escribe una consulta utilizando SQL, se utiliza la instrucción de selección. Hay tres sentencias DML: insertar, actualizar y borrar. Cada una de estas declaraciones le permite manipular el contenido de una base de datos relacional correctamente.

2 Filtrar las filas de base de datos con la cláusula WHERE. Una base de datos Oracle tiene la capacidad de almacenar un gran número de filas de una tabla. El uso de la cláusula where de una sentencia de selección filtra la información de regresar de una tabla de base de datos. El uso de la sintaxis apropiada, para recuperar todos los clientes en el que el ID de cliente es igual a 2.

SELECT * FROM clientes DONDE customer_id = 2;

3 Extraer información de una base de datos con una consulta de unión. Con la consulta de combinación de la cláusula FROM se refiere a dos o más tablas. Una condición de unión relaciona las filas de una tabla a las filas de otra tabla. Por ejemplo, el nombre de departamento se almacena en la tabla de departamento y la región departamento se almacena en la tabla de ubicaciones.

department.location_id SELECT, department_name, location.regional_group

DE UNIRSE departamento ubicación

EN department.location_id = location.location_id;